| | Здравствуйте Уважаемые!
Ето нить ставил Чат vioo 2 beta или просто vioo ???
Я поставил уже раз 10ть, проблемма в том, что при регистрации НИКАК НЕ ХОЧЕТ ГЕНЕРИТЬ КОД для вставки (код из 6ть символов), по свойству картинки (вместо картинки соответственно рамка) показывает на файл img.php в файле скрипт для генерации!
Еще при этом в корне чат директории создается (хостом) файл error_log, в котором:
[17-Dec-2006 09:44:11] PHP Warning: Cannot modify header information - headers already sent by (output started at /home/berdski1/public_html/chat/img.php:9) in /home/berdski1/public_html/chat/img.php on line 22
[17-Dec-2006 09:44:11] PHP Warning: Cannot modify header information - headers already sent by (output started at /home/berdski1/public_html/chat/img.php:9) in /home/berdski1/public_html/chat/img.php on line 23
[17-Dec-2006 09:44:11] PHP Warning: Cannot modify header information - headers already sent by (output started at /home/berdski1/public_html/chat/img.php:9) in /home/berdski1/public_html/chat/img.php on line 24
И т.д., Будьте добры хто нить скажите, какого хрена header уже отправлен, а картинка не генериться... ((((((((((((((((((((((((((((( Устал бороться....
Листинг файла img.php:
<?
define("C_MOD",1);
include("inc/functions.php");
$img=imagecreate(200,80);
$black=imagecolorallocate($img,0,0,0);
$white=imagecolorallocate($img,255,255,255);
imagefill($img,0,0,$white);
imagettftext($img,38,0,4,60,$black,'arial.ttf',$_SESSION['registr_key']);
$p=0;
while($p<1000)
{
$x=mt_rand(1,199);
$y=mt_rand(1,79);
$pixel=imagecolorat($img,$x,$y);
$point=($pixel==$black)?$white : $black;
imagesetpixel($img,$x,$y,$point);
$p++;
}
imagepng($img);
imagedestroy($img);
header("Cache-Control: no-store, no-cache, must-revalidate");
header("Cache-Control: post-check=0, pre-check=0", false);
header("Pragma: no-cache");
?>
Права на хосте для папок чата = 0755, для файлов чата = 0644 | |